4. Wittelsbach-Graff Diamond—$80 million

source: Pinterest.com

King Philip IV of Spain (1605–1665) had a daughter, Margarita Teresa, who got engaged to Emperor Leopold I of Austria in 1664 and this 35.56-carat diamond was part of her opulent dowry.  More than three centuries later, renowned jeweler Laurence Graff struck a very lucrative deal when he purchased the Wittelsbach diamond for $23.4 million in 2008 and then resold the (now recut to 31.06-carats) gem in 2011 to the emir of Qatar, Sheikh Hamad bin Khalifa for the stupendous cost of $80 million!
